Jedidiah Morgan, Ph.D., stands out as a globally acknowledged leader in the field of cognitive behavioral therapy and its impact on personal development. After earning his doctorate from Harvard University in 2019, Jedidiah embarked on an innovative research journey that explored how conscious thought patterns and emotional regulation can influence mental health and daily decision-making. He also underwent specialized training in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T), which fueled his dedication to transforming scientific insights into practical advice for everyday life.

Currently, Jedidiah is a Professor at the Department of Psychology at Yale University, based in New Haven, Connecticut. Here, he leads the Mindfulness and Cognition Lab, where the focus is on equipping individuals with strategies to harness their thoughts for greater well-being. His work delves into topics such as stress management and mindfulness practices, demonstrating how these can enhance one's quality of life. Jedidiah frequently shares his expertise through engaging talks at global summits, lively webinars, and even a memorable appearance on a comedy podcast discussing the psychology behind laughter.

His research has received backing from prestigious organizations like the National Institutes of Health and the Wellcome Trust, earning him accolades and recognition within the academic community. Articles featuring his findings have appeared in influential publications such as Nature, TED Talks, The Guardian, and Scientific American. Through his endeavors, Jedidiah bridges the gap between complex psychological theories and real-world applications, empowering people to craft a more fulfilling existence by understanding and utilizing their mental processes.
